Details, Fiction and Secure SDLC



A Simple Key For Secure SDLC Unveiled



Given that the velocity of innovation and frequency of computer software releases has accelerated over time, it's only created every one of these troubles even worse. This has led for the reimagining with the part of application protection inside the software package growth procedure and creation of the secure SDLC.

Safety Risk Identification and Management Functions. There is certainly wide consensus in the community that identifying and running security risks is one of An important actions within a secure SDLC and in reality is the motive force for subsequent things to do.

In the event you don’t go your Examination on the 1st endeavor, you'll get a second try at no cost. Includes the opportunity to re-sit the course at no cost for up to 1 yr.

Make a computer software safety initiative (SSI) by setting up real looking and achievable objectives with outlined metrics for achievement.

Although your teams may have been exceptionally comprehensive all through tests, true everyday living is rarely the same as the tests environment. Be ready to address Formerly undetected errors or dangers and make certain that configuration is done adequately. 

Through the Secure Implementation section, the engineers will look at the protection risks affiliated with employing third-bash code – for instance libraries and frameworks – and prepare to mitigate these potential hazards.

The setting up section is the pivotal step in Secure SDLC. Preparing can differ from situation to situation but Below are a few of essentially the most essential things which needs to be cared for:

Even so, With regards to securing that software, not a lot. Lots of improvement groups still perceive protection as interference—something which throws up hurdles and forces them to try and do rework, trying to keep them from obtaining awesome new attributes to industry.

The Waterfall model is without doubt one of the earliest and greatest-identified SDLC methodologies, which laid the groundwork for these SDLC phases.

Together with the functional needs with the computer software, the safety prerequisites can also be explained In the beginning of secure SDLC. These needs depth what is needed of the developers to create the software package inherently secure.

With focused hard work, stability issues is usually resolved within the SDLC pipeline nicely in advance of deployment to manufacturing. This lowers the chance of locating security vulnerabilities as part of your app and operates to minimize the impact when they are identified.

This security testing move often normally takes a number of weeks to finish, lengthening the discharge cycle. What’s even worse, its final result is totally extremely hard to system for: A security test may possibly find just a couple vulnerabilities that could be preset in a couple of days or could come across dozens or perhaps many vulnerabilities.

An additional security thrust features a ultimate code assessment of recent along with legacy code through the verification stage. At last, in the course of the release period, a remaining security overview read more is carried out because of the Central Microsoft Safety staff, a group of protection professionals who will also be accessible to the item progress team throughout the event lifestyle cycle, and who've an outlined function in the general course of action.

This may—and sometimes does—set application builders again by months since they go on to try to meet now-extremely hard release deadlines. This creates a great deal of friction inside corporations and has businesses deciding upon between two poor solutions: “signing off” on danger and releasing an application with vulnerabilities or missing anticipations on shipping and delivery targets (or each).




Pursuing imprecise aspect demands the design contains caching details to an area unencrypted database using a hardcoded password.

Since the software operates, the builders continually engage in Operational Assurance. Which is, jogging assessments and analyzing the applying to make sure the software package stays secure and there are no vulnerabilities.

Nonetheless, this fifth stage on your own is usually a testing only stage of your merchandise where critical defects are properly reported, tracked/localized, preset, and retested for last deployment and redeployment.

According to the requirements outlined from the SRS, usually more than one style and design solution is proposed and documented in the look document specification (DDS).

It’s important to take into account that the DeSecvOps strategy requires constant screening all over the SDLC. Screening early and infrequently is the best way to ensure that your solutions and SDLC are secure from your get-go.

Logging from all elements receives aggregated in dashboards and alerts are raised determined by numerous Thresholds and situations. You'll find canary values and events fired from monitoring from time to time to validate it works.

This Web site takes advantage of 'cookies' to supply you with the most relevant encounter. By browsing This web site you might be agreeing to our use of cookies. Uncover more details on our read more privateness policy.

As long as the look/architecture was done in an in depth and arranged trend, code era may be accomplished with out a lot of logistical hurdles.

The at any time-evolving threat landscape inside our computer software enhancement ecosystem requires that we put some assumed into the security controls that we use all over improvement and shipping and delivery to be able to preserve the negative guys absent.

OSA outlines stability engineering methods that corporations must adopt and is a framework used to boost Main components of operational stability of on the web solutions.

Secure SDLC is important since software protection is crucial. The days of releasing an item to the wild and addressing bugs in subsequent patches are gone. Builders now have to be cognisant of opportunity stability considerations at Every stage of the method. This website needs integrating stability into your SDLC in methods which were not essential right before.

Extra on the self-service side, the safety Knowledge Framework has unveiled numerous Labs that each showcase one particular vulnerability and website delivers info on how to exploit it.

The Microsoft SDL introduces security and privacy considerations in the course of all phases of the event approach, supporting builders Make remarkably secure software, deal with security compliance necessities, and lower advancement expenses. The assistance, greatest procedures, instruments, and procedures inside the Microsoft SDL are tactics we use internally to develop far more secure services.

Usually, software was published for remarkably specialised programs, and software programs made using the Waterfall methodology read more generally took a long time to launch. Fashionable-working day techniques now center on expanding the rate of innovation although continuing to construct effectively-functioning program programs.

Leave a Reply

Your email address will not be published. Required fields are marked *